There are many different gods of wind in different religions: * Aeolus, the ruler of the winds in Greek mythology. * Anemoi, the Greek wind gods Boreas, Notus, Eurus, and Zephyrus. * Ehecatl, one of the creator gods in Mesoamerican creation myths documented for pre-Columbian central Mexican cultures, such as the Aztec. * Fūjin, the Japanese wind god and one of the eldest Shinto gods. According to legend, he was present at the creation of the world and first let the winds out of his bag to clear the world of mist. * Njord, in Norse mythology, is the god of the wind.
